Mohamed Bajrafil was born in Comoros. A linguist and Islamologist, he is a Doctor of Linguistics from the University of Paris 7, associate researcher at the formal linguistics laboratory, CNRS-University of Paris VII, former lecturer in Arabic LV3 at the IAE of the University of Paris 12, former lecturer in course in in-depth media translation, Arabic-French, French-Arabic, at the University of Paris 8, professor of Letters and History, and Secretary General of the Muslim Theological Council of France.

He is the author of several books, including:

  • Islam of France, year I: it is time to enter the 21st  century , Plein Jour editions, 152 p., September 24, 2015
  • The Morphology of the name: the case of the shiNgazidja (or Grand Comorian) , Komedit editions, 248 p., March 16, 2017
  • Let’s wake up! Letter to a young French Muslim , Plein Jour editions, 200 p., February 16, 2018
  • The Certificate of Faith: the Shahada , AlBouraq editions , 112 p., December 12, 2018
